Social Media Technician/Trend Research In Emerging Technology At Joshua Tree National Park

The principle objective of this task agreement is to implement a program using cooperative activities focused on employing the social media skills of 1-3 Resource Assistant(s) to enhance educational and outreach tools within the Joshua Tree National Park (JOTR).

The project will help create,

promote, facilitate, and/or improve the public¿s understanding of natural, cultural, historic, recreational, and other aspects of JOTR.

Through better information and education more opportunities for resource stewardship will be offered.

The project will provide an opportunity for the selected RA to learn about the environment by spending time working on projects in JOTR.
